Etiology of chicken breast

There are two types of pheochromocystis congenita and acquired. A small number of children’s chicken chest is congenital, while the acquired chicken chest is caused by rickets, the specific reasons are as follows: 1, congenital developmental abnormalities: congenital chicken chest and funnel chest deformity as with genetics, the family has a chest wall deformity chicken chest incidence is significantly higher in the fetus or infancy, the development of the sternum and spinal bones, ribs imbalance, resulting in thoracic deformity; 2, acquired factors: (1) malnutrition. After birth, infants and children do not get enough nutrition, suffering from certain malnutrition diseases, such as pediatric rickets, for a long time can affect the development of the sternum, resulting in thoracic deformity; (2) secondary to diseases in the thoracic cavity: such as certain congenital heart disease, the enlarged heart compression of the chest wall, resulting in chicken chest deformity, flat chest deformity due to chronic abscess, long-term chronic respiratory infections can cause a weakened respiratory function, in order to meet the respiratory In order to meet the respiratory needs, the diaphragm movement is strengthened, pulling the Hao’s sulcus inward, gradually forming the chicken chest deformity, also secondary to heart or chest surgery.
